Ann Rapstoff's work crosses art forms, it is often concerned with constructing situations, dialogues and collaborations. These take the form of projects, workshops, events, interventions and situations. She has worked with people in a variety of settings, sometimes positioning herself on the edge of work and involving people from other professions and experiences. She describes her role as that of a communicator, collaborator and facilitator.
Work is often process based and attempts to physically inhabit a situation, space, idea or word, appearing explicitly or anonymously in the work. She explores ways of engagement, often experientially, unsettling known structures and shifting the proximity between artist, audience and or participants.
